Transaction 067459f4ed80b736363b2c97083529f321e41ea635dbf4fcebc9f6193a161725
1 Input
1 Output
-
067459f4ed80b736363b2c97083529f321e41ea635dbf4fcebc9f6193a161725:0
- value
- 26636747
- script pubkey
- OP_0 OP_PUSHBYTES_20 38489070d9ae99db1353a06b3cb4bd9a1972449b
- address
- bc1q8pyfquxe46vaky6n5p4ned9angvhy3yml7jcam